Nigeria’s Administrative Structure: States, LGAs, and Beyond

Before you can find a place, you need to understand how places are generally organized in Nigeria. It helps a lot, trust me. Nigeria is a big country, and it’s divided into different levels to make administration easy. These levels also help us define locations.

When you’re trying to find a place, knowing the State and LGA is a very good start. After that, you narrow down to the specific town or area. Sometimes, the street name is enough, but not always. In my work, I’ve seen many times where people just say the area or a popular landmark instead of a formal street address.

Here’s a quick example of how a location might be structured:

Level Example 1 (South West) Example 2 (North Central) Example 3 (South South)
Country Nigeria Nigeria Nigeria
State Oyo State Nasarawa State Rivers State
Local Government Area (LGA) Ibadan North LGA Karu LGA Port Harcourt City LGA
Major Town/City Ibadan Keffi Port Harcourt
Specific Area/Landmark Bodija Market Area Federal Medical Centre Road GRA Phase 2

Understanding this breakdown helps you ask for directions better and use navigation tools more effectively. For a full list of LGAs in Nigeria, you can check resources like Wikipedia’s list of Nigerian LGAs, which is quite detailed.

Traditional Methods: Asking for Directions and Using Landmarks

Don’t ever underestimate the power of asking for directions in Nigeria. It’s a lifesaver. Even with GPS, I’ve found that sometimes a local’s knowledge is more accurate than any app. They know the shortcuts, the latest road closures, and the real name of a place that might be different from its official name.
